Zechariah Chapter 3

1 He showed me Joshua the high priest standing before the angel of the Lord, and Satan standing at his right hand to accuse him.
2 The Lord said to Satan, May the Lord rebuke you, Satan. May even the Lord who has chosen Jerusalem rebuke you. Is this not a brand plucked out of the fire?
3 Now Joshua was clothed with filthy clothes, and stood before the angel.
4 He answered and spoke to those who stood before him saying, Take away the filthy clothes from him. And to him He said, Behold, I have caused your iniquity to pass from you, and I will clothe you with ceremonial robes.
5 I said, Let them set a clean headband on his head. So they set a clean headband on his head and clothed him with garments and the angel of the Lord stood by.
6 The angel of the Lord charged Joshua saying,
7 Thus says the Lord of hosts: If you will walk in my ways, and if you will keep my charge, then you shall also judge my house, and shall also keep my courts, and I will give you places to walk among these who stand by.
8 Hear now, O Joshua the high priest, you and your fellows who sit before you. For they are men of symbol.
9 For behold. I will bring forth my Servant the branch. For behold the stone that I have set before Joshua: On one stone are seven eyes. Behold, I will engrave its engraving, says the Lord of hosts, and I will remove the iniquity of that land in one day.
10 In that day, says the Lord of hosts, you shall call, each man to his neighbor, to sit under the vine and under the fig tree.
